About The Position

You will join Manufacturing Science & Technology (MSAT) as a Technology Subject Matter Expert (SME) in the United States. You will work across technical, quality and other partners to support commercial Drug Substance and Drug Product Vaccine manufacture with technical lifecycle ownership in your area of expertise (i.e. mixing/homogeneity, ultrafiltration/diafiltration, chromatography, formulation, aseptic filling and AVI). You will support technical strategy, troubleshooting, manufacturing scale-up activities, process robustness initiatives, and technology transfers from donor sites for new and established products.
